Processes every review comment — human, agent, or CI — until the change is approved. Each comment is categorized, addressed, verified, and answered. Does NOT silently ignore comments and does NOT amend the original commit during active review.

| Category | Action |
|---|---|
| Agree — will fix | Fix it. No debate. |
| Agree — won't fix now | Log as follow-up with reason |
| Disagree — with evidence | Respond with reasoning and evidence |
| Need clarification | Ask one focused follow-up |
| Already addressed | Link to the commit / line |

Run the full test suite — not just the tests for the changed lines. Re-run the dojo gate:
bash scripts/verify.sh --check
Re-self-review with the requesting-code-review skill. Every fix is a potential new bug.

Push fixes as new commits while review is active. Squash fixup commits just before merge — not during.
